Video Description:
Step back into old grocery stores and revisit vanished supermarket features like S&H Green Stamps, individual price stickers, vacuum tube testers, and weekly promotions. This video looks at carry out boys, parcel pickup lanes, returnable bottles, glass beverage bottles, in aisle coffee grinders, and mechanical kiddie rides that once made shopping feel completely different. You’ll also remember cigarette vending machines, butcher shop sawdust floors, barcode scanners, price guns, and the Universal Product Code that changed grocery shopping forever.
